|
Net Assets - Cash Distributions (Details) - USD ($)
$ / shares in Units, $ in Thousands
|3 Months Ended
|9 Months Ended
|
Sep. 30, 2023
|
Sep. 30, 2022
|
Sep. 30, 2023
|
Sep. 30, 2022
|Equity [Abstract]
|Net investment income (in dollars per share)
|$ 0.61
|$ 0.48
|Net realized gain (loss) on investments (in dollars per share)
|0
|0
|Distributions in excess of (undistributed) net investment income and realized gains (in dollars per share)
|(0.08)
|(0.02)
|Total (in dollars per share)
|$ 0.53
|$ 0.46
|Net investment income
|$ 89,014
|$ 71,668
|Net realized gain (loss) on investments
|0
|629
|Distributions in excess of (undistributed) net investment income and realized gains
|(11,625)
|(3,071)
|Total
|[1]
|$ 28,529
|$ 23,616
|$ 77,389
|$ 69,226
|Net investment income (as percent)
|115.00%
|103.50%
|Net realized gain (loss) on investments (as percent)
|0.00%
|0.90%
|Distributions in excess of (undistributed) net investment income and realized gains (as percent)
|(15.00%)
|(4.40%)
|Total (as percent)
|100.00%
|100.00%
|X
- Definition
+ References
Investment Company, Distribution To Shareholders From Net Investment Income, Percentage
+ Details
No definition available.
|X
- Definition
+ References
Investment Company, Distribution To Shareholders, Net Investment Income, Per Share
+ Details
No definition available.
|X
- Definition
+ References
Investment Company, Distribution To Shareholders, Net Realized Gains, Per Share
+ Details
No definition available.
|X
- Definition
+ References
Investment Company, Distributions in Excess of (Undistributed) Net Investment Income and Realized Gains
+ Details
No definition available.
|X
- Definition
+ References
Investment Company, Distributions In Excess of (Undistributed) Net Investment Income And Realized Gains, Percentage
+ Details
No definition available.
|X
- Definition
+ References
Investment Company, Dividend Distribution, Percentage
+ Details
No definition available.
|X
- Definition
+ References
Investment Company, Period Increase (Decrease) From Shareholders' Distributions
+ Details
No definition available.
|X
- Definition
+ References
Investment Company, Realized Investment Gains (Losses), Percentage
+ Details
No definition available.
|X
- Definition
+ References
Investment Company, Undistributed Net Investment Income and Net Realized Gains, Per Share
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Amount of dividend distribution by investment company from long-term capital gain.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of dividend distribution by investment company from ordinary income.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ount of dividend distribution from ordinary income and capital gain. Excludes distribution for tax return of capital.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ef